Struct QuotaStatus 

Source
pub struct QuotaStatus {
    pub enabled: bool,
    pub mode: Option<String>,
    pub inconsistent: Option<bool>,
    pub override_limits: Option<bool>,
    pub drop_subtree_threshold: Option<u64>,
    pub total_count: Option<u64>,
    pub level0_count: Option<u64>,
}
Expand description

Quota status for a mounted btrfs filesystem, read from sysfs under /sys/fs/btrfs/<uuid>/qgroups/.

Fields§

§enabled: bool

Whether quota accounting is currently enabled.

§mode: Option<String>

Accounting mode: "qgroup" (full backref accounting) or "squota" (simplified lifetime accounting). None when quotas are disabled.

§inconsistent: Option<bool>

Whether the quota tree is inconsistent; a rescan is needed to restore accurate numbers. None when quotas are disabled.

§override_limits: Option<bool>

Whether the quota override flag is active (limits are bypassed for the current mount). None when quotas are disabled.

§drop_subtree_threshold: Option<u64>

Drop-subtree threshold: qgroup hierarchy levels below this value skip detailed tracking during heavy write workloads. None when disabled.

§total_count: Option<u64>

Total number of qgroups tracked by the kernel. None when disabled.

§level0_count: Option<u64>

Number of level-0 qgroups (one per subvolume). None when disabled.
